Goldsmiths creates Canadian Ice fixture in Westfield store

The ‘shop in shop’ fixture, based at the Westfield White City store, London, is the first Goldsmiths has built – with the hope of opening more later on – and the dedicated area showcases Canadian Ice’s luxury collection, giving customers an insight into its story.

Back to top button